From 31afe1f73e46221650acfcb411e6949f4a8f7571 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: David Hauweele Date: Fri, 16 Aug 2013 21:59:55 +0200 Subject: 6lowpan: Fix fragmentation with link-local compressed addresses When a new 6lowpan fragment is received, a skbuff is allocated for the reassembled packet. However when a 6lowpan packet compresses link-local addresses based on link-layer addresses, the processing function relies on the skb mac control block to find the related link-layer address. This patch copies the control block from the first fragment into the newly allocated skb to keep a trace of the link-layer addresses in case of a link-local compressed address.
